Dartmouth and the Macarena

In the NY Times:

Petr Janata, a research assistant professor at Dartmouth who studies music and the brain, said the effect can be heightened when sound is linked to motion. "The brain and the body get involved. When we put specific dance to the music � like with the `Macarena' or `The Hustle' � the whole body remembers the tune."
